GeneRIFs: Gene References Into Functions What's a GeneRIF?
Although Tic22 and Der1 localize to the apicoplast, Tic22 is a membrane-associated protein while Der1 is an integral membrane protein.
Title: Characterization of two putative protein translocation components in the apicoplast of Plasmodium falciparum.
Der1-1 and PUba1 (homologues of yeast ERAD components) localize to the apicoplast.
Title: An unusual ERAD-like complex is targeted to the apicoplast of Plasmodium falciparum.
